Adopt an effortless approach to avoid the hassles of complex concurrency and scaling patterns when building distributed applications in .NETKey FeaturesExplore the Orleans cross-platform framework for building robust, scalable, and distributed applicationsHandle concurrency, fault tolerance, and resource management without complex programming patternsWork with essential components such as grains and silos to write scalable programs with easeBook DescriptionBuilding distributed applications in this modern era can be a tedious task as customers expect high availability, high performance, and improved resilience. With the help of this book, you'll discover how you can harness the power of Microsoft Orleans to build impressive distributed applications.Distributed .NET with Microsoft Orleans will demonstrate how to leverage Orleans to build highly scalable distributed applications step by step in the least possible time and with minimum effort. You'll explore some of the key concepts of Microsoft Orleans, including the Orleans programming model, runtime, virtual actors, hosting, and deployment. As you advance, you'll become well-versed with important Orleans assets such as grains, silos, timers, and persistence. Throughout the book, you'll create a distributed application by adding key components to the application as you progress through each chapter and explore them in detail.By the end of this book, you'll have developed the confidence and skills required to build distributed applications using Microsoft Orleans and deploy them in Microsoft Azure.What you will learnGet to grips with the different cloud architecture patterns that can be leveraged for building distributed applicationsManage state and build a custom storage providerExplore Orleans key design patterns and understand when to reuse themWork with different classes that are created by code generators in the Orleans frameworkWrite unit tests for Orleans grains and silos and create mocks for different parts of the systemOvercome traditional challenges of latency and scalability while building distributed applicationsWho this book is forThis book is for .NET developers and software architects looking for a simplified guide for creating distributed applications, without worrying about complex programming patterns. Intermediate web developers who want to build highly scalable distributed applications will also find this book useful. A basic understanding of .NET Classic or .NET Core with C# and Azure will be helpful.
